Transaction 52ef491a5c771b75e34920791b2c9cee9257a1e832d2c6fe1988e242679a2ea8
1 Input
1 Output
-
52ef491a5c771b75e34920791b2c9cee9257a1e832d2c6fe1988e242679a2ea8:0
- value
- 486409
- script pubkey
- OP_0 OP_PUSHBYTES_20 45f96462c6d3a8b8a7e7a30a3d6597cb6d58d9e0
- address
- bc1qghukgckx6w5t3fl85v9r6evhedk43k0qdk9lej